Landmark Highlights

Paris
Quartier Latin, Luxembourg Gardens, Pantheon, Sorbonne, Louvre Museum, Le Marais, Place des Vosges, Champs Elysees, Arc de Triomphe, Eiffel Tower 2nd floor, Bateau-Mouche Seine cruise.
Loire Valley

Chartres Cathedral UNESCO, Chateau Chenonceau and maze, Chateau Amboise, Clos Luce - former residence of Leonardo da Vinci, Royal City of Loches Castle.

Normandy
Mont Saint-Michel 16th-century Abbey, Saint-Malo ramparts and 17th-century architecture.
 D-Day Sites
Bayeux Tapestry Museum, Colleville American Cemetery, D-Day Landing Museum.
Versailles

 Chateau de Versailles - the Sun King Palace. Montmartre neighborhood. Opera Garnier. Parfumerie Fragonard. Galeries Lafayette.

Learning Objectives

Analyze

Analyze the artistic and architectural legacy of the French Renaissance through guided visits to the Louvre Museum, Chateau Chenonceau, Chateau Amboise, and the Clos Luce – former residence of Leonardo da Vinci. 

Investigate

Investigate the history and significance of the D-Day landings of June 6, 1944, through the D-Day Landing Museum, Colleville American Cemetery, and the Normandy beaches where the Allied invasion took place. 

Evaluate

Evaluate the political and architectural grandeur of the French monarchy through the Chateau de Versailles, examining the reign of Louis XIV and the symbolic power of the Sun King Palace. 

Compare

Compare the medieval walled city of Saint-Malo, the Gothic Cathedral of Chartres, and the 16th-century Abbey of Mont Saint-Michel, examining how architecture reflects distinct periods of French religious and civic history. 

Examine

Examine the cultural geography of the Loire Valley by exploring the Royal City of Loches, Chateau Amboise, and Chartres Cathedral, understanding how the Loire region served as the seat of French royal power.
